## Building Access — Spares Room (Hullbrook Annex)

Contractors: the spare hardware room is down the east corridor on the ground floor, third door on the left. Sign in at the front desk first and grab a visitor lanyard. Anything you take out, jot it in the blue logbook — yes, even the little stuff. The door self-locks, so don't wedge it. To get in, punch in the code below.

staff pass of hagug-taguf = bdg-HJ-9

**Off-site run — replacement server, Kellwick branch**

Confirm the replacement server for the Kellwick branch office is palletised and strapped before departure from the Dornfield depot. The unit ships in a single flight case marked for Velmora Systems; no other freight rides with it. Driver should take the ring road to avoid the Harlow Street closure and arrive during the branch's receiving window, mid-morning. The branch IT contact will sign on delivery. On arrival, the courier must state the hand-over phrase before the case is released.

drop instructions, hahip-badug: the quenox ralath courier leaves the kaseth fraiel rusiel tameth belys istdor ralion giliel ledger at gate 7830 under passcode 165413

Onboarding: Checkout Load Tests at Marrowgate. New team members run load tests only against the Driftline staging stack, never production. The load-generator account auto-locks after each campaign as a safeguard. To unlock it for your first run, open the recovery prompt and enter the passphrase recorded below.

unlock words, fawig-bagef: olidor-holir-istox-holath-tamys-quenion-giliel

### Step 3: Swap the renderer

Graphlet 4 drops the old canvas renderer, so your dependency graphs now draw with the Fernweb engine. Reviewers: the diff looks big but it's mostly deleted shims. Double-check that cycle highlighting still fires on the sample repo before approving. The renderer settings the new engine expects are listed below.

settings of yawif-yafop:
[druys]
port = 9000
region = south-3
host = druys.zemvarsoft.internal
team = frador
timeout_ms = 3000
retries = 4